New Seymore Saves The World - "Love Song"
Bassist Sean Neary has moved on and regrouped following his departure from Minnesota's Tapes 'N Tapes, returning to the blogs with Seymore Saves The World, another MN-based trio that sounds absolutely nothing like his last band. Digging this more than T'nT, too; Seymore Saves is two parts Ben Folds with a splash of Mates Of State, pumping out effervescent keyboard trio pop that's rockin' the burbs (figuratively; the band's booked a Midwest-Northeast tour, coming to a city near you). Here's the self-titled record's first single.
